💡 Did You Know?
Ed's suggestion to Wilbur that the statue is from the Ming Dynasty is a suggestion that the statue was made during the last imperial rule in China of the Han Chinese, a period of time stretching from 1368-1644 (C.E.). It is a common practice to associate Chinese artifacts with the dynasty in which they were made.
